SNFCB
Utilize our exclusive Claims Analysis tool to efficiently save both time and financial resources by identifying bundled codes alongside the Medicare allowable amounts. Eliminate the frustration of navigating through numerous online resources, as we consolidate everything you need in a single platform, including fee schedules, drug lookup, CMS transmittals, and additional resources. Each claim undergoes a meticulous review with over 30 specific code edits to ascertain whether CMS considers the code bundled to the SNF. Our comprehensive database encompasses more than 16,000 Medicare billing codes along with data for 112 geographical locations. We provide detailed reports reflecting the Medicare allowable amounts tailored to your specific zip code. Our service includes fees from all relevant CMS fee schedules, covering areas such as physician services, ambulance, ambulatory surgery centers, DMEPOS, drugs, laboratories, PEN, and hospital outpatient settings. We also provide carrier-priced codes for those carriers that report their prices to ensure transparency. Any CMS coding inaccuracies are promptly corrected on our platform as they are discovered, and you can conveniently save all your reports for future reference. This way, you can streamline your claims process and enhance your operational efficiency.

Provation
Numerous healthcare facilities, including hospitals and ambulatory surgery centers (ASCs), face considerable challenges in documenting procedures effectively. The diverse methods used by physicians for documentation—such as dictation, transcription, and electronic medical records (EMRs)—often lack uniformity, resulting in procedure notes that may be inaccurate, incomplete, or fail to meet compliance standards. Consequently, these reports tend to be unsearchable and difficult to analyze due to their reliance on unstructured data. Furthermore, inefficient workflows contribute to financial setbacks and increased frustration among physicians. To address these issues, a solution is proposed that guides physicians through an intuitive workflow navigation tree, which facilitates quick documentation by providing appropriate options. This system also aids organizations in achieving quality and compliance benchmarks by enabling users to generate over 100 reports and analyze structured data effectively. Additionally, it connects seamlessly with endoscopy scopes, allowing for the collection of relevant images that can be incorporated into procedure notes, ultimately enhancing the overall documentation process. This integrated approach not only streamlines documentation but also improves patient care by ensuring thorough and accurate records.
